The cost of hip replacement in Turkey typically ranges from $7,700 to $15,000. Prices vary depending on the hospital, the surgeon’s experience, implant brand (such as cemented or uncemented), and whether it’s a partial or total replacement. Turkish hospitals usually include pre-op tests, general or spinal anesthesia, high-quality implants, 4–7 days of hospital stay, post-op medications, and initial physiotherapy in the quoted price. In the U.S., separate bills are common for anesthesia, implants, hospital stay, and rehab. Always confirm exactly what’s included with your chosen clinic.
